When evaluating bulk cardboard box suppliers in China, enterprise buyers must look beyond grammage (gsm) and understand the structural dynamics of corrugated fluting. Corrugated fiberboard consists of a wavy fluted medium sandwiched between flat linerboards. Its load-bearing capability is defined by two primary international testing standards:
Measures the compressive strength along the edge of the board. ECT directly predicts stacking strength in warehouse pallets. Our standard export shipping boxes range from 32 ECT (light e-commerce) up to 55 ECT (heavy industrial machinery parts).
Measures the force required to rupture or puncture the face of the corrugated board (expressed in PSI or kgf/cm²). Essential for internal containment protection against sharp contents or rough handling during intermodal sea freight transit.
Choosing the wrong flute geometry leads either to crushed goods or excessive shipping volume (dimensional weight penalties). As a premier China cardboard box manufacturer and global exporter, we engineer custom profiles tailored to your distribution model:
| Flute Designation | Flute Thickness (mm) | Flutes Per Meter | Primary Application | Compressive & Print Performance |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| A-Flute | 4.5 - 5.0 mm | 105 ± 8 | Heavy fragile cushioning, bulk outer cartons | High vertical stacking resistance; low print sharpness |
| B-Flute | 2.5 - 3.0 mm | 150 ± 10 summit points | Canned foods, heavy retail products, shipping packaging | Excellent puncture resistance; smooth flexo print face |
| C-Flute | 3.5 - 4.0 mm | 120 ± 10 | Master shipping cartons, general export freight | Optimal balance of crush resistance and stacking strength |
| E-Flute | 1.1 - 1.6 mm | 295 ± 12 | Subscription mailers, cosmetic boxes, luxury retail | Superior high-definition offset & digital print surface |
| BC Flute (Double Wall) | 6.0 - 7.0 mm | Combined B+C profile | Heavy-duty ocean freight shipping, 50kg+ payload | Maximum burst resistance and extreme structural rigidity |

Maritime ocean shipping exposes cargo to high relative humidity (RH), which degrades standard paperboard compression strength by up to 40%. We mitigate humidity absorption by utilizing high-density virgin kraftliner (K-liner) outer facings, water-resistant starch adhesives during corrugation, and outer moisture-repellent varnish coatings. Outer master pallets are double-wrapped in polyethylene barrier film with desiccant packs.

We provide four versatile printing technologies depending on your graphic complexity and run size:
1. Flexographic Printing: Cost-effective for high-volume master corrugated shipping boxes using eco-friendly water-based inks.
2. Offset Lithography: High-definition photo-quality printing mounted onto corrugated fluting for luxury retail packaging.
3. Digital Inkjet Printing: Ideal for multi-SKU short runs without custom plate charges.
4. Screen Printing & Stamping: Premium metallic foil stamping, embossing, and spot UV finishing.
All corrugated mailers and foldable shipping boxes are shipped flat (Knocked Down Flat - KDF) to maximize container load factor. A standard 40ft High Cube (40HC) sea container can accommodate approximately 25,000 to 45,000 flat-packed mailer boxes depending on flute caliper, significantly reducing landed transportation costs per unit.
